Switi is derived from the English word 'sweetie,' an affectionate term meaning charming, pleasant, and lovable. It embodies warmth and endearment, often used as a term of endearment for loved ones. The name carries connotations of kindness and gentleness, making it popular in cultures valuing affection and closeness.

Cultural Significance of Switi

Though not a traditional given name in many cultures, Switi reflects the universal human desire for affection and endearment. It is often used in informal contexts as a pet name or nickname, especially in English-speaking countries. The name’s sweetness symbolizes warmth and emotional closeness, making it culturally significant as a term of love and care.
